@charset "utf-8";
/* CSS Document */
*{ margin:0px; padding:0px;}
body{ margin:0 auto; padding:0 auto; color:#333; font-size:14px; font-family:"微软雅黑", Arial; background:#ffffff; border:none; text-align:center;}
.clear{ float:none; clear:both; height:auto; border:none;}
a{ text-decoration:none;}
a:link, a:visited { text-decoration: none; color: #333333; }
a:hover{ text-decoration:underline; color:#333;}
a:active{ text-decoration: none; color: #333; }
ul,li{ list-style-type:none; margin:0; padding:0;}
input{ vertical-align:top;}
img{ border:none;}
p{ margin:0;}
h1,h2,h3,h4,h5,h6{ margin:0;}

.top{ width:100%; height:68px; margin:0px auto; background:#262626;}
.logo{ float:left; width:330px; height:51px; text-align:center; background:#E70012; padding-top:17px;}
.nav{ float:right; width:600px; margin:0px auto; padding-top:10px;}
.nav ul li{ float:left; width:100px; height:50px;}
.nav ul li a{ display:block; width:100px; height:36px; color:#ffffff; padding-top:14px; font-size:16px; font-family:"微软雅黑", Arial;}
.nav ul li a:hover{ background:#E70012; font-weight:bold; color:#ffffff;}

.flash{ width:100%; height:auto; z-index:99;}
.flash img{ width:100%; height:auto;}

.zhuan{ width:1680px; margin:0px auto; background:#FFFFFF; height:190px; margin-top:30px;}
.zhuan h2{ font-size:26px; font-weight:100; padding-bottom:10px;}
.zh_left{ float:left; width:550px; padding-top:40px;}
.zh_left p{ width:200px; margin:0px auto; background:#FF3333; height:52px; color:#FFFFFF;border-radius:50px;}
.zh_left p a{ display:block; font-size:24px; color:#FFFFFF; font-weight:100; padding-top:10px; text-decoration:none;}
.zh_centert{ float:left; width:500px; padding-top:40px;}
.zh_centert p{ font-size:30px; color:#E70012;}
.zh_right{ float:right; width:500px; padding-top:40px;}
.zh_right p{ width:200px; margin:0px auto; background:#FF3333; height:52px; color:#FFFFFF;border-radius:50px;}
.zh_right p a{ display:block; font-size:24px; color:#FFFFFF; font-weight:100; padding-top:10px; text-decoration:none;}

.fuwu{ width:1680px; margin:0px auto; margin-top:60px;}
.fw_top{ width:1680px; margin:0px auto;}
.fw_top h2{ font-size:36px; font-weight:100;}
.fw_bot{ width:100%; margin-top:50px;}
.fw_b_1{ float:left; width:330px;}
.fw_b_1 h2{ margin-top:30px; font-size:20px;}
.fw_b_1 hr{ width:30px; height:1px; margin:0px auto; margin-top:20px; border:none; background:#CCCCCC;}
.fw_b_1 ul{ width:250px; margin:0px auto; margin-top:30px; padding-left:100px;}
.fw_b_1 ul li{ line-height:200%; font-size:14px; background:url(../images/li.jpg) no-repeat left center; text-align:left; padding-left:15px;}
.fw_b_1 a{ display:block; width:120px; height:25px; background:#FF3333; margin-top:30px; padding-top:5px; color:#FFFFFF; margin-left:100px;}

.fuwu1{ width:100%; margin:0px auto; margin-top:60px;}
.fw_bot1{ margin-top:40px;}
.fw_bot1 ul li{ float:left; width:50%; height:auto;word-wrap:break-word;margin: 0; padding: 0;}
.fw_bot1 ul li img{ width:100%;}

.xiang{ width:100%; margin:0px auto; background:url(../images/x_bg.jpg) no-repeat left bottom; height:900px;}
.xm_box{ width:300px; float:right; margin-right:25%; padding-top:100px;}
.fw_top1{ width:300px; text-align:left; margin-bottom:40px;}
.fw_top1 h2{ font-size:36px; font-weight:100;}
.xm_b_bot{ width:300px; text-align:left;}
.xm_b_bot ul{ float:left; width:150px;}
.xm_b_bot ul h2{ margin-bottom:20px;}
.xm_b_bot ul li{ line-height:200%; font-size:14px; background:url(../images/li.jpg) no-repeat left center; text-align:left; padding-left:15px;}
.xm_b_bot a{ display:block; width:120px; height:25px; background:#FF3333; margin-top:30px; padding-top:5px; color:#FFFFFF; margin-left:100px; text-align:center;}

.products{ width:1680px; margin:0px auto; margin-top:80px;}
.pro_bot{ width:1680px; margin-top:50px;}
.pro_bot ul li{ float:left; width:540px; margin-left:10px; margin-right:10px; margin-bottom:30px;}
.pro_bot ul li img{ width:540px;}
.pro_bot ul li h2{ margin-top:15px; text-align:left; font-size:16px;}
.pro_bot ul li p{ text-align:left; margin-top:7px;}

.contact{ width:100%; background:#FFFFFF; padding:30px 0px; margin-top:50px;}
.box{ width:1680px; margin:0px auto;}
.con_left{ float:left; width:700px; text-align:left;}
.con_left h2{ font-size:40px; margin-bottom:20px;}
.con_left p{ line-height:200%; font-size:20px;}
.con_left img{ width:160px; margin-bottom:20px;}
.con_right{ float:right; width:800px; border-left:1px solid #999999;}
.con_right ul{ width:650px; padding-left:150px;}
.con_right ul h2{ margin-bottom:35px; font-size:20px; text-align:left;}
.con_right ul li{ margin-bottom:35px; height:60px;}
.con_right ul li input{ width:600px; height:58px; border:1px solid #999999; font-size:16px; color:#999999; padding-left:50px;border-radius:10px;}
.con_right ul li input.input{ width:650px; background:#E60012; color:#FFFFFF; border:none;}

.foot{ width:100%; margin:0px auto; padding:15px 0px; font-size:14px;}
.f_top{ margin-bottom:15px;}

.douyin{ width:1200px; margin:0px auto; margin-top:40px;}
.fw_top2{ width:1200px;}
.fw_top2 h2{ font-size:36px; font-weight:100;}
.dy_bot{ width:1200px; margin-top:40px;}
.dy_b_left{ float:left; width:337px; border:1px solid #CCCCCC;}
.dy_b_left img{ width:337px;}
.dy_b_left h2{ font-size:18px; font-weight:100;  margin-top:15px;}
.dy_b_left p{ padding:10px; line-height:180%; text-align:left;}
.dy_b_center{ float:left; width:337px; border:1px solid #CCCCCC; margin-left:90px;}
.dy_b_center img{ width:337px;}
.dy_b_center h2{ font-size:18px; font-weight:100;  margin-top:15px;}
.dy_b_center p{ padding:10px; line-height:180%; text-align:left;}
.dy_b_right{ float:right; width:337px; border:1px solid #CCCCCC;}
.dy_b_right img{ width:337px;}
.dy_b_right h2{ font-size:18px; font-weight:100;  margin-top:15px;}
.dy_b_right p{ padding:10px; line-height:180%; text-align:left;}

.dy1_bot{ width:1200px; margin-top:40px;}
.dy1_b_left{ float:left; width:337px; border:1px solid #CCCCCC; padding:20px 0px;}
.dy1_b_left img{ width:337px;}
.dy1_b_left h2{ font-size:18px; font-weight:100;  margin-top:15px;}
.dy1_b_left p{ padding:10px; line-height:180%; text-align:center;}
.dy1_b_center{ float:left; width:337px; border:1px solid #CCCCCC; margin-left:90px; padding:20px 0px;}
.dy1_b_center img{ width:337px;}
.dy1_b_center h2{ font-size:18px; font-weight:100;  margin-top:15px;}
.dy1_b_center p{ padding:10px; line-height:180%; text-align:center;}
.dy1_b_right{ float:right; width:337px; border:1px solid #CCCCCC; padding:20px 0px;}
.dy1_b_right img{ width:337px;}
.dy1_b_right h2{ font-size:18px; font-weight:100;  margin-top:15px;}
.dy1_b_right p{ padding:10px; line-height:180%; text-align:center;}

.box1{ width:100%; margin:0px auto; background:#f2f2f2; margin-top:40px; padding:40px 0px;}
.dy1_b_1{ width:478px; float:left; border:1px solid #CCCCCC; margin-left:25px; padding-right:25px; padding:20px 10px; margin-bottom:40px;}
.dy1_b_1 h2{ font-size:28px; font-weight:100; margin-bottom:20px;}
.dy1_b_1 p{ font-size:16px; line-height:180%;}
.dy1_b_1 a{ display:block; margin:0px auto; width:120px; height:25px; background:#FF3333; margin-top:30px; padding-top:5px; color:#FFFFFF; text-align:center;}

.seon{ width:1200px; margin:0px auto; margin-top:60px;}
.seon_left{ float:left; width:690px; border-right:1px solid #666666;}
.s_l_1{ float:left; width:200px; margin-right:140px; background:url(../images/seo1.png) no-repeat center center; border-bottom:1px solid #666666; text-align:left; padding:30px 0px; margin-top:10px; margin-bottom:10px;}
.s_l_2{ background:url(../images/seo2.png) no-repeat center center;}
.s_l_3{ background:url(../images/seo3.png) no-repeat center center;}
.s_l_4{ background:url(../images/seo4.png) no-repeat center center;}
.s_l_1 h2{ font-size:18px; padding-bottom:10px;}
.s_l_1 p{ line-height:180%;}
.seon_right{ float:right; width:500px; text-align:center; padding-top:120px;}
.seon_right h2{ font-size:44px; color:#E70012;}

.seow{ width:1200px; margin:0px auto; margin-top:60px;}
.sw_top{ width:1200px;}
.sw_top h2{ font-size:36px; font-weight:100;}
.sw_bot{ width:1200px; margin-top:40px;}
.sw_bot ul li{ float:left; width:260px; border:1px solid #CCCCCC; margin-left:9px; margin-right:9px; padding:20px 10px;}
.sw_bot ul li h2{ font-size:22px; margin-top:30px; margin-bottom:20px;}
.sw_bot ul li p{ line-height:160%; margin-bottom:30px;}
.sw_bot ul li span{ font-size:34px; color:#999999;}

.seox{ width:100%; background:#333333; margin:0px auto; margin-top:60px; padding:40px 0px;}
.box2{ width:1200px; margin:0px auto;}
.seox_top{ width:1200px;}
.seox_top h2{ font-size:36px; font-weight:100; color:#FFFFFF;}
.seox_bot{ width:1200px; margin-top:40px;}
.s_b_left{ float:left; width:400px; background:#FFFFFF; text-align:left; padding:70px 0px; padding-left:100px;border-radius:10px;}
.s_b_left h2{ font-size:34px; margin-bottom:12px;}
.s_b_left hr{ width:80px; border:none; background:#000000; height:2px; margin-bottom:20px;}
.s_b_left p{ line-height:180%; font-size:16px;}
.s_b_center{ width:200px; float:left;}
.s_b_center h2{ color:#999999; font-size:20px; margin-top:140px;}
.s_b_right{ width:500px; float:right; background:#E70012; text-align:left; padding:70px 0px; border-radius:10px;}
.s_b_right h2{ font-size:34px; margin-bottom:12px; color:#FFFFFF; padding-left:100px;}
.s_b_right hr{ width:500px; border:none; background:#000000; height:2px; margin-bottom:20px;}
.s_b_right p{ line-height:180%; font-size:16px; color:#FFFFFF; padding-left:100px;}

.h5_bot{ width:1200px; margin:0px auto; margin-top:50px;}
.h5_bot ul li{ float:left; width:200px; border:1px solid #CCCCCC; margin-left:9px; margin-right:9px; padding:20px 10px;}
.h5_bot ul li h2{ font-size:22px; margin-top:30px; margin-bottom:20px;}
.h5_bot ul li p{ line-height:160%; margin-bottom:30px;}
.h5_bot ul li span{ font-size:34px; color:#999999;}

.show_top{ width:800px; margin:0px auto; height:30px; padding:10px 0px; background:#f2f2f2;}
.show_bot{ width:800px; margin:0px auto; margin-top:40px; text-align:left; border-bottom:1px solid #f2f2f2; padding-bottom:50px;}
.show_bot img{ max-width:800px; margin-bottom:30px;}

.yb_conct{position:fixed;z-index:9999999;top:450px;*top:400px;_top:400px;right:-127px;cursor:pointer;transition:all .3s ease;}
.yb_bar ul li{width:180px;height:53px;font:16px/53px 'Microsoft YaHei';color:#fff;text-indent:54px;margin-bottom:3px;border-radius:3px;transition:all .5s ease;overflow:hidden;}
.yb_bar .yb_top{background:#ff0000 url(../images/fixCont.png) no-repeat 0 0;}
.yb_bar .yb_phone{background:#ff0000 url(../images/fixCont.png) no-repeat 0 -57px;}
.yb_bar .yb_QQ{text-indent:0;background:#ff0000 url(../images/fixCont.png) no-repeat 0 -113px;}
.yb_bar .yb_ercode{background:#ff0000 url(../images/fixCont.png) no-repeat 0 -169px;}
.hd_qr{padding:0 29px 25px 29px;}
.yb_QQ a{display:block;text-indent:54px;width:100%;height:100%;color:#fff;}